In the past, we have found certain check engine light problems (i.e. misfire, oxygen sensor, and others) that just couldn't be fixed with the replacement of individual parts--or even all of the parts related to the trouble codes.
The reason?
Sometimes there are vehicle software issues falsely reporting problems that don't really exist. So no matter how many parts you throw at the "check engine light" problem, you cannot fix it.
The reason is because the problem is software related and you simply cannot fix bad software with good parts.

How the Brakes Work
Your brakes are the parts that stop your car when you step on the brake pedal. The entire system needs to be maintained to keep it in good shape. This is one of the systems that greatly benefit from regular inspections because your brakes give you clear warnings of when it is time to replace them. The first part to let you know that something is wrong is the brake pads. These parts sit on the top of the brake discs, which are large circular metal discs that sit behind the tire in the tire well. When you step on the brakes, the pads squeeze against the discs and stop the car.
When the brakes are going bad, the first warning is that you will notice that it is taking longer to stop your car and you have to depress the brake pedal harder than normal. Continuing to drive on worn pads will produce a shuddering and squealing from the brakes, which is telling you that the pads are worn down and metal is grinding against metal. At this point, the discs are susceptible to cracks and could break.
How the Steering and Suspension Work
The steering and suspension works together to help you control your car. You will know how your steering is faring by letting go of the wheel when you are driving straight. If your car keeps traveling in a straight line, then your steering is fine. The suspension is the system that makes the ride comfortable and it keeps the car stable on uneven roads and in turns. You will know when your suspension needs work because your car will bounce vigorously on roads that have potholes, railroad crossings, cracks, and other deformities.
You should keep a close eye on your suspension because the accumulation of driving over uneven pavement can knock the suspension out of line and cause your wheel alignment to be off. It is a good idea to have your suspension checked when you have a wheel alignment done.
